Role Overview
We are offering an engaging opportunity to join us as a Lifeguard at Places Leisure. This role places you in an energetic and friendly setting alongside colleagues who share your commitment. You will inspire teamwork and encourage delivering excellence. While holding a National Lifeguard Qualification (NPLQ) is advantageous, we also welcome candidates who are safety-conscious, strong swimmers, and eager to acquire vital life skills. We provide ongoing learning and development, supporting you in obtaining necessary qualifications.
The lifeguard role can be a stepping stone to diverse career paths within Places Leisure, including operational management, sales, fitness, or customer service. We provide continuous training, competency assessments, first aid at work courses, swimming teaching certifications, and apprenticeship programs.
Key Responsibilities
- Supervise all users and fellow lifeguards in our swimming and pool facilities to ensure safety at all times.
- Take ownership of health and safety protocols, overseeing the safe operation of the pool and building.
- Maintain high attention to detail to safeguard all customers during facility use.
- Deliver exceptional customer service with professionalism and friendliness, striving to exceed service expectations.
- Uphold first-rate cleanliness standards, actively participating in facility upkeep as necessary.
Candidate Profile
- Essential possession of a National Lifeguard Qualification (NPLQ).
- Strong responsibility for safeguarding and safety standards.
- Excellent attention to detail and a passion for outstanding customer service.
